@import"https://fonts.googleapis.com/css2?family=Nunito:ital,wght@0,400;0,500;0,600;0,700;0,800;1,400;1,600&family=Fredoka:wght@400;500;600;700&display=swap";:root{--cream-50: #FBF8F0;--cream-100: #F5F0E8;--cream-200: #ECE4D6;--cream-300: #DDD2BE;--paper: #FFFFFF;--ink-900: #3D2A20;--ink-700: #5C3D2E;--ink-500: #8A6A55;--charcoal-900: #2D3748;--charcoal-600: #718096;--charcoal-400: #A0AEC0;--orange: #E07A5F;--orange-deep: #C75D43;--orange-soft: #F2C9BC;--pumpkin: #DB8A3E;--teal: #81B29A;--teal-deep: #5E927B;--purple: #9B7ED9;--purple-deep: #7C5FC0;--yellow: #F2CB6C;--coral: #E76F51;--coral-deep: #CC563B;--orange-wash: rgba(224, 122, 95, .12);--teal-wash: rgba(129, 178, 154, .14);--purple-wash: rgba(155, 126, 217, .14);--coral-wash: rgba(231, 111, 81, .12);--surface-page: var(--cream-100);--surface-card: var(--paper);--surface-sunken: rgba(61, 42, 32, .035);--surface-overlay: rgba(255, 255, 255, .92);--text-heading: var(--charcoal-900);--text-body: var(--charcoal-900);--text-muted: var(--charcoal-600);--text-faint: var(--charcoal-400);--text-on-accent: #FFFFFF;--accent: var(--orange);--accent-hover: var(--orange-deep);--accent-wash: var(--orange-wash);--border-soft: rgba(61, 42, 32, .1);--border-ink: var(--ink-700);--focus-ring: rgba(224, 122, 95, .45);--reaction-rest: var(--charcoal-600);--reaction-active: var(--orange);--reaction-active-bg: var(--orange-wash)}:root{--font-display: "Fredoka", "Nunito", -apple-system, BlinkMacSystemFont, sans-serif;--font-body: "Nunito", -apple-system, BlinkMacSystemFont, "Segoe UI", sans-serif;--font-mono: "Nunito", ui-monospace, "SF Mono", Menlo, monospace;--weight-regular: 400;--weight-medium: 500;--weight-semibold: 600;--weight-bold: 700;--weight-extra: 800;--text-2xs: .6875rem;--text-xs: .75rem;--text-sm: .875rem;--text-base: 1rem;--text-md: 1.125rem;--text-lg: 1.375rem;--text-xl: 1.75rem;--text-2xl: 2.25rem;--text-3xl: 3rem;--text-4xl: 4rem;--leading-tight: 1.15;--leading-snug: 1.3;--leading-normal: 1.6;--leading-relaxed: 1.75;--tracking-tight: -.02em;--tracking-normal: 0;--tracking-wide: .04em;--tracking-wider: .1em;--display-font: var(--font-display);--display-weight: var(--weight-semibold);--heading-font: var(--font-display);--heading-weight: var(--weight-semibold);--body-font: var(--font-body);--body-weight: var(--weight-regular);--ui-weight: var(--weight-semibold)}:root{--space-0: 0;--space-1: .25rem;--space-2: .5rem;--space-3: .75rem;--space-4: 1rem;--space-5: 1.5rem;--space-6: 2rem;--space-7: 2.5rem;--space-8: 3rem;--space-10: 4rem;--space-12: 5rem;--radius-xs: 6px;--radius-sm: 10px;--radius-md: 14px;--radius-lg: 18px;--radius-xl: 24px;--radius-pill: 999px;--width-feed: 480px;--width-content: 720px;--width-wide: 1080px;--gutter-card: var(--space-5);--gap-stack: var(--space-5);--gap-cozy: var(--space-3);--section-y: var(--space-10)}:root{--shadow-xs: 0 1px 3px rgba(61, 42, 32, .06);--shadow-sm: 0 2px 10px rgba(61, 42, 32, .06);--shadow-md: 0 4px 18px rgba(61, 42, 32, .08);--shadow-lg: 0 12px 32px rgba(61, 42, 32, .1);--shadow-pop: 0 8px 24px rgba(224, 122, 95, .22);--border-hairline: 1px solid var(--border-soft);--border-card: 1px solid var(--border-soft);--border-drawn: 2px solid var(--ink-700);--border-drawn-thin: 1.5px solid var(--ink-700);--focus-shadow: 0 0 0 3px var(--focus-ring);--ease-soft: cubic-bezier(.22, 1, .36, 1);--ease-bounce: cubic-bezier(.34, 1.56, .64, 1);--dur-fast: .15s;--dur-base: .22s;--dur-slow: .35s;--transition-base: all var(--dur-base) var(--ease-soft);--pattern-url: url(/assets/seamless_background.png);--pattern-bg: var(--cream-100) var(--pattern-url) repeat center / 1024px;--glass-card: var(--surface-overlay);--glass-blur: saturate(1.05) blur(.5px)}body{font-family:var(--font-body);font-weight:var(--weight-regular);color:var(--text-body);background:var(--surface-page);line-height:var(--leading-normal);-webkit-font-smoothing:antialiased;text-rendering:optimizeLegibility}.bzh-wallpaper{background:var(--cream-100) var(--pattern-url) repeat center / 1024px}h1,h2,h3,h4{font-family:var(--font-display);font-weight:var(--weight-semibold);color:var(--text-heading);line-height:var(--leading-snug);letter-spacing:var(--tracking-tight)}.bzh-eyebrow{font-family:var(--font-body);font-weight:var(--weight-bold);font-size:var(--text-xs);letter-spacing:var(--tracking-wider);text-transform:uppercase;color:var(--accent)}a{color:var(--accent);text-decoration:none}a:hover{color:var(--accent-hover)}::selection{background:var(--orange-soft);color:var(--ink-900)}*,*:before,*:after{box-sizing:border-box}html,body,#root{min-height:100%}img{max-width:100%;display:block}
